Schir haSchirim 3:10 Kommentar: Rashi & Ezra ben Solomon

עַמּוּדָיו֙ עָ֣שָׂה כֶ֔סֶף רְפִידָת֣וֹ זָהָ֔ב מֶרְכָּב֖וֹ אַרְגָּמָ֑ן תּוֹכוֹ֙ רָצ֣וּף אַהֲבָ֔ה מִבְּנ֖וֹת יְרוּשָׁלִָֽם׃

Seine Säulen machte er aus Silber, seine Decke aus Gold, seinen Sitz von Purpur, sein Inneres aber [enthält] die Liebe von einer der Töchter Jerusalems.

Rashi on Song of Songs

Its covering. His resting place and His dwelling were on the Ark cover, which is gold.11See Shemos 25:17, 22.

Ezra ben Solomon on Song of Songs

He made its posts of silver: This is the “right hand” of the Holy One, blessed be He, which the Book of Creation [2:1] designates as the “scale of merit.”

Rashi on Song of Songs

Its curtain of purple wool. This is the dividing curtain,12Separating the “Holy Place” from the “Holy of Holies,” See Shemos 26:31,33. which hangs and “rides” on poles from pillar to pillar.
